WebNov 5, 2012 · A euglena has chloroplasts that contain chlorophyll. When light is available, the euglena makes it own food the way a plant does. When there is not enough light for … WebEuglena is considered plant-like because it possesses chloroplasts and has the ability to produce its own energy photosynthetically. Euglena is considered animal-like because it stores its food as lipids, rather than as starch, and can resort to heterotrophic means of energy acquisition if sunlight is unavailable.
